PS3 Slim Sales Not As High As Expected

The Examiner chimes in with their opinion on NPD sales:

The much anticipated NPD September 2009 sales numbers were released today after being delayed through the weekend due to "last minute processing requirements." Judging by the actual numbers, one has to wonder if the fanboys demanded a recount of the data as PS3 sales numbers were much lower than expected considering that PS3 slim model was released at the end of August and now had a full month to make a difference.

Not as high as who expected?

Last year, when the 360 cut it's price to $200, sales for September spiked up to 347,200, 42% higher than the month before.

PS3 sales hit 491,800 after their price cut. That's over 40% higher than the spike the 360 had last year when they cut their price to cheaper than the PS3 is now.

And this is just in the US.
